Best overall: T-Mobile T-Mobile’s 5G network covers more than 305 million people in the U.S., including a lot of coverage in rural areas. This is mostly thanks to T-Mobile’s low-band 600Mhz (n71) spectrum, which offers excellent coverage and speeds comparable to fast LTE.
